How much do contract 80 hours a week j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average hourly pay for contract 80 hours a week in the United States is $26.18,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.19 and $28.61 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Pharmacist Part-Time (less than 30 hours a week)

KPH Healthcare Services

Hamilton, NY

$65 - $74.05/hr

Part-time

Job description

Scope of Responsibilities: Oversees the day-to-day operations of the Pharmacy department. Assists in the training and development of subordinate staff, estimating personnel needs, assigning work, meeting completion dates, interpreting and ensuring consistent application of organizational policies. Relies on experience and professional judgment to plan and accomplish assigned tasks and goals.

 

Job Summary: Responsible for the implementation and adherence to the Kinney Standard of Practice as it relates to the provision of the highest quality health care service to our customers


Job Duties:

  • Follows the Kinney Standard of Practice to dispense prescriptions and counsel patients
  • Performs all quality assurance steps to ensure a technically accurate prescription is dispensed. Reports dispensing incidents in a timely manner, in accordance with company guidelines
  • Follows all State and Federal guidelines governing the practice of Pharmacy
  • Oversees the initial submission, resubmission and collection of all third party claims
  • Manages and balances the pharmacy inventory to provide for maximum turns while still remaining in-stock for customer needs. Oversees the transmitting, processing and receiving of orders to and from the Kinney Warehouse and additional suppliers as needed
  • Oversees the checking of pharmacy inventory for outdates and processing of all returns
  • Ensures prescription files and other manual records are maintained in accordance with all state and federal guidelines
  • Ensures in-store pharmacy technology is being used to its fullest potential to allow for a maximum return on investment of the technology and life span
  • Ensure outstanding customer service is exhibited by all employees at all times
  • Ensure all loss Prevention policies are followed by all employees and report deviations from said policies to Loss Prevention
  • Assist in the implementation of all corporate pharmacy marketing, advertising and promotional programs are fully executed and implemented
  • Oversees the maintenance of the pharmacy department to ensure a clean and professional environment
  • Maintains and develops professional relationships with doctors and others in the health service professions
  • Maintains an awareness of developments in the Pharmacy and Health Care Services fields that relate to job responsibilities and integrates them into own practice
  • Maintains confidentiality regarding all patient information
  • Facilitates communication between professional staff and pharmacy personnel.
  • Assists in meeting or exceeding budgetary sales guidelines and operating the pharmacy within said guidelines
  • Assist in the training and development of all pharmacy department personnel, including use of the Kinney Pharmacy Clerk and Technician Training Program
  • Interface with various auditors and outside agencies, as needed
  • Responsible for completing all mandatory and regulatory training programs
  • Perform other duties as assigned

Education:

  • Minimum: BS or Pharm D degree in Pharmacy

 

Special Conditions of Employment:

  • Criminal background check
  • Drug Test
  • Initial and continuous exclusion and sanction/disciplinary monitoring

 Compensation:

$65.00 - $74.05 an hour
